Freeman McMurrick has long been at the forefront of creating insurance programs tailored specifically for golf-related risk.

Over fifteen years of experience has seen us build an in-depth knowledge of the golf marketplace. Many of the country’s top private golf clubs, public courses, social golf groups and individual players are covered by our facilities. At last count, this was for over 700 clubs and 350,000 golfers Australia wide.

Our programs are the only programs that are endorsed by the sports governing body, Golf Australia.

Our golf policies include:

Club House Insurance Plan (CHIP)

The Clubhouse Insurance Plan (CHIP) is a packaged insurance program that includes 5 policy types that have been tailored for Australian Golf Clubs.

These include:

  • Industrial special risks together with specific golf endorsements including storm damage, flood and malicious damage to greens, bunkers and landscaping
  • Public and products liability together with specific golf endorsements including full participation cover extending to members, honorary members, green fee players, corporate day players and guests. Further extensions include pollution liability and professional indemnity
  • Machinery and computer breakdown
  • Voluntary workers’ personal accident
  • Director and officers’ liability including Employment Practices Liability (EPL), clubs liability, superannuation/trustees liability, fidelity and statutory liability

Personal Insurance Plan (PIP)

The Golfers' Personal Insurance Plan (PIP) is purchased by golf clubs (private or social) for the benefit of their members.

Our policy covers three important areas:

  1. Sporting equipment – covers loss or damage to sporting equipment anywhere in Australia. Cover is provided up to $5,000.
  2. Legal liability – covers members for their legal liability while they are on any golf ground in Australia.
  3. Personal accident – if a member sustains an injury from specified events as a result of an accident while on golf grounds, they are entitled to certain benefits. This section also contains a death and major injury section.

Individual Golfer's Insurance (IGI)

An Individual Golfer's Insurance (IGI) policy is available to any non-professional golfers. The cost for standard cover is $165 per annum inclusive of all charges. The policy has 6 sections of cover:

  1. Golf equipment - covers loss or damage to sporting equipment anywhere in Australia. Cover is provided up to $5,000.
  2. Legal liability - covers the player for their legal liability while they are on any golf ground in Australia.
  3. Personal accident cover - if a player sustains an injury from specified events as a result of an accident while on golf grounds, they are entitled to certain benefits. This section also contains a death and major injury section.
  4. Motor vehicle cover – cover is provided up to $1,000 to repair damage to your motor vehicle while parked in within the grounds of a golf club.
  5. Motorised golf cart cover – this section provides certain cover for loss or damage to the member's motorised golf carts up to an amount of $5,000 (higher values can be arranged).
